What Exactly is a Seattle Cyclone?
Alright, let's break it down. A Seattle Cyclone is essentially a powerful storm system that originates in the Pacific Ocean. It's a low-pressure area that sucks in warm, moist air from the ocean and transforms it into a massive weather event. The winds swirl around this low-pressure center, creating a cyclonic motion that gives the storm its name. It's like a giant vacuum cleaner, pulling in all that ocean moisture and spitting it out as rain and wind.
How Does It Form?
Here's the science-y part. The Seattle Cyclone starts its life as a disturbance in the jet stream over the Pacific. This disturbance causes the air pressure to drop, creating a low-pressure zone. As the pressure drops, air rushes in from surrounding areas, creating wind. The Earth's rotation adds a twist, making the winds swirl in a counterclockwise direction. Add some warm ocean water to the mix, and you've got yourself a recipe for a major storm.

Historical Seattle Cyclones: Lessons Learned
Looking back at history, we can see that Seattle has had its fair share of cyclones. Some of them have been downright legendary. Take the Columbus Day Storm of 1962, for example. This monster storm hit the Pacific Northwest with winds gusting over 100 mph. It caused widespread destruction and left a lasting impression on the region. Lessons learned from storms like this have helped improve warning systems and emergency preparedness.

Preparing for a Seattle Cyclone
So, how do you prepare for something like this? First things first, you need to have an emergency kit ready. This should include water, non-perishable food, a flashlight, batteries, and a first-aid kit. You'll also want to make sure your home is secure. Trim any trees that could fall on your house, and secure loose items in your yard. And don't forget to charge up your devices; you'll want to stay informed during the storm.
Emergency Preparedness Tips
- Stay informed by monitoring local news and weather reports.
- Have a family emergency plan in place.
- Know your evacuation routes if you live in a flood-prone area.
- Keep a battery-powered radio handy in case the power goes out.
Seattle Cyclone vs Other Storms
How does the Seattle Cyclone stack up against other storms? Well, it's not a hurricane, but it can still pack a punch. Unlike hurricanes, which form over warm tropical waters, Seattle Cyclones are extratropical cyclones. They don't have the same kind of sustained wind speeds as a hurricane, but they can still cause significant damage. And unlike tornadoes, which are small and intense, cyclones cover a much larger area.
